If you have multiple documents to process, it's probably best to do the data extraction from Excel. For a macro to do this with content controls, see:
http://www.vbaexpress.com/forum/show...l=1#post257696
and, for modifications to that code for working with formfields, see:
http://www.vbaexpress.com/forum/show...l=1#post291047